Volkswagen Passat prepares to greet forever the US market. The station wagon of the German car manufacturer will in fact be withdrawn from the USA: this was announced by the Wolfsburg brand, which added that its intention is not only to stop production but also to cut off sales. In short, a farewell to the United States that will probably be definitive, both in terms of production and marketing throughout the country.
Volkswagen ID.8, same size as the Atlas
The stop to all activities that revolve around the Passat in the United States is expected for next year: remember that overseas Volkswagen assembles its station wagon in a plant in Tennessee, and the last version of the Passat that should come off the production lines will be the MY 2022. The passator speak clearly: Volkswagen has sold various versions of the Passat since 1974 in the United States, although the name “Passat” first appeared on the US market only in 1990.
